Kwara Miyetti Allah leaders arrested over alleged kidnapping and banditry sponsorship

The Clansman
Last updated: January 28, 2026 6:05 pm
The Clansman
Share
SHARE

Leaders of the Kwara State chapter of Miyetti Allah, including its president, Idris Abubakar, have been arrested over alleged involvement in kidnapping and the sponsorship of armed bandit groups in the state. Sources said investigations revealed that the Miyetti Allah leader reportedly confessed to providing support for several kidnapping operations linked to Fulani bandits operating in the area. A security source described the suspects as elderly individuals who ought to be promoting peace and stability, but are instead accused of encouraging violence and insecurity.

The source added that the case points to serious moral failings on the part of specific leaders, stressing that the allegations should not be seen as an indictment of any wider community, and calling for full accountability in accordance with the law.
